Milling Equipment for the Calcium Carbonate Industry

Calcium carbonate minerals vary from hard to soft, with a primary composition of CaCO3, and most commonly referred to as limestone, dolomite, chalk, and marble depending on its natural composition. High-grade rocks, which have higher calcium content and low silica levels, are particularly valuable because of their use across a wide range of applications, including animal feed, fertilizer, and white paints.

Application: Calcium Carbonate (CaCO3) limestone
Material Application Outcomes Bradley Equipment
Agricultural Limestone Direct soil application to reduce acidity 50% passing 150 micron Screen Mill
Filler for mastic asphalt Mastic blocks for flexiable sealing joints in roads and bridges 50% passing 75 micron Screen Mill
Mine dust Prevents dust explosions in coal mines. Sone can be waterproofed, by adding checmicals to mill 70% passing 63 micron Airswept Mill
Filler for asphalt For coated roadstone 85% passing 75 micron Airswept Mill
Fillers for rubber and plastic Example – carpet backing 90-95% passing 75 micron Airswept Mill
Limestone powder for steel and iron works Usually used in sinter plant for pellet production 85% passing 75 micron Airswept Mill
Unburnt cores from limekiln   50% passing 150 micron Screen Mill
Quiklime from limekiln Used to make lime/sand bricks 90% passing 90 micron Airswept Mill
Coarse sorbent For SOx removal in FBC Boilers 70% passing 300 micron / 15% passing 45 micron Airswept Mill
Fine sorbent For SOx removal in flue gas catalysed boilers 90% passing 90 micron Airswept Mill
Limestone for C.A.N. fertilizer (calcium – ammonium – nitrate) Used to reduce soil acidity 90% passing 40 microns Airswept Mill
White pigment For paint manufacturing 100% passing 44microns Airswept Mill
Limestone for oil well drilling mud Need to dry in mill 97% passing 75 microns Airswept Mill
Marble For facing ceramic tiles All passing 2 mm Screen Mill
Marble Waste For filler 80-90% passing 75 micron Airswept Mill
